Programmatic SEO is the process of automatically generating and optimizing web pages at scale to match specific user searches. For marketplaces, this means creating unique pages for every product, category, or location-based query, ensuring visibility for long-tail keywords without manual effort.
Next.js offers server-side rendering, fast performance, and dynamic routing, which are critical for programmatic SEO. It allows marketplaces to generate and serve thousands of pages efficiently, improving crawlability and user experience.
